Know Your Trees is a 40-page artist's book by Blaise Drummond, created in collaboration with master printer Michael Woolworth at his Paris atelier. Combining drawing, collage, and traditional printmaking techniques—lithography, woodcut, and hand-set type—the book offers a quietly immersive journey through image, memory, and the natural world. Rather than illustrating a story, Drummond draws from years of notebooks, assembling a collection of visual fragments—trees, birds, colour swatches, and chance observations—that reflect how ideas emerge and evolve in the artist's mind. Interwoven with lines from Virgil's Georgics, the book meditates on care, cultivation, and our complex relationship with the land. A photograph of Tolstoy with Maxim Gorky sits alongside sketches of nests, fruit box logos, Swedish houses in thickets, and an homage to Fairfield Porter—a line of washing hung in a birch wood. The title, Know Your Trees, is both suggestion and invitation: to observe more closely, to name what we encounter, and to stay alert to what surrounds us.
